Fun facts
It is highly sought after in sport fishing. The largest ever caught was 1.63m and the heaviest was almost 52kg.
General aspects
Elongated body and pointed head. First dorsal fin has 7 very long spines that fold into a groove when the fin is lowered. It is bluish-gray with silver highlights and black bars.
It lives in shallow coastal areas, likes sandy shores and forms schools of fish.
Eats small fish.
